Output 64d3bf359231abdbe7b35e9e1597351de3ec64fd879723a54b7674565355fba2:0

value
141015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b3ae32fde85b6d022f32905d075d1c269ff1877 OP_EQUAL
address
3CvbaiAh8MphTGwQU4KYFquHUAU6tzKxys
transaction
64d3bf359231abdbe7b35e9e1597351de3ec64fd879723a54b7674565355fba2
confirmations
237905
spent
true